全链路监控在电商领域的应用与实践

随着互联网技术的不断发展,电子商务行业正日益成为我国经济发展的重要驱动力。电商业务的快速发展对系统的稳定性和可靠性提出了更高的要求。全链路监控作为一种高效、全面的系统监控手段,在电商领域得到了广泛应用。本文将从全链路监控在电商领域的应用背景、实践方法及实施效果等方面进行探讨。

一、全链路监控在电商领域的应用背景

  1. 电商业务复杂度高

电商业务涉及众多环节,包括商品上架、订单处理、支付结算、物流配送等。这些环节相互关联,任何一个环节出现问题都可能导致整个业务链路中断,影响用户体验和业务发展。


  1. 系统稳定性要求高

电商业务对系统稳定性要求极高,因为系统故障可能导致订单丢失、库存混乱、支付失败等问题。因此,对系统进行实时监控,确保其稳定运行至关重要。


  1. 数据分析需求旺盛

电商业务需要实时获取用户行为数据、业务数据等,以便进行精准营销、优化运营策略。全链路监控可以提供全面的数据支持,为电商企业提供决策依据。

二、全链路监控在电商领域的实践方法

  1. 架构设计

全链路监控的架构设计应遵循模块化、可扩展、高可用等原则。一般包括数据采集、数据存储、数据处理、数据展示等模块。


  1. 数据采集

数据采集是全链路监控的基础,主要包括以下方面:

(1)业务日志:采集电商业务过程中的日志信息,如订单处理、支付结算等。

(2)系统监控数据:采集服务器、数据库、网络等系统层面的监控数据。

(3)第三方服务监控:采集第三方服务如支付、物流等的数据。


  1. 数据存储

数据存储可采用分布式数据库或大数据平台,如Hadoop、Spark等。存储结构应支持实时查询和离线分析。


  1. 数据处理

数据处理主要包括数据清洗、数据转换、数据聚合等。通过对采集到的数据进行处理,可以提取出有价值的信息。


  1. 数据展示

数据展示可采用可视化工具,如Kibana、Grafana等。通过图表、报表等形式,直观展示监控数据。

三、全链路监控在电商领域的实施效果

  1. 提高系统稳定性

全链路监控可以帮助电商企业及时发现系统故障,快速定位问题根源,提高系统稳定性。


  1. 优化业务流程

通过对业务数据的监控和分析,电商企业可以优化业务流程,提高运营效率。


  1. 保障用户权益

全链路监控有助于保障用户权益,如及时处理订单异常、确保支付安全等。


  1. 提升决策水平

全链路监控为电商企业提供全面的数据支持,有助于提升决策水平,实现精准营销和优化运营策略。

总之,全链路监控在电商领域具有广泛的应用前景。通过全链路监控,电商企业可以实时掌握业务运行状况,提高系统稳定性,优化业务流程,保障用户权益,提升决策水平,从而实现业务持续发展。

猜你喜欢:应用故障定位